What's the average time to fill a catering assistant role?
The average time to fill a catering assistant role is 34 days, calculated from the moment the job is posted until a candidate accepts the offer.
What skills do catering assistants tend to have?
According to the candidates available on Smart Sourcing, the most common skills for a catering assistant include: customer service, communication skills and organisational skills.
What licenses or certifications are common for a catering assistant?
Common licenses or certifications for catering assistants include: First Aid Certification, Food Hygiene Certificate and Driving Licence.
What are some job titles related to catering assistants?
According to Indeed’s Smart Sourcing data, job titles related to catering assistants include: customer service adviser, catering manager and school catering assistant.
What level of education is common for a catering assistant?
High school diploma or GED is the most common level of education for a catering assistant in Gloucester, according to available candidates on Smart Sourcing.
